May 15-16 Prep Sports Roundup

Track and Field Hood River Valley won both the boys and girls titles at the Columbia River Conference championships in The Dalles, earning 14 boys and nine girls entries at this coming weekend’s Oregon Class 5-A Championships in Eugene.  Sebastian Barajas, Justin Crosswhite, Parker Kennedy, and Parker Irusta won two events each for the HRV boys, with Tyrone Stintzi and Mason McDowell also grabbing first place finishes.  Jestena Mattson won three events for the HRV girls while Emily Viuhkola added a pair, with the Eagles also getting a win from the four by 400 meter relay team.  The Dalles girls finished third and the boys were fourth.  Yasmin Hill won two events and Katie Conklin one for the Rivehawk girls, who grabbed six state meet berths.  The Dalles’ Sant Strassheim won the boys’ 300 meter hurdles and finished second in the 110 hurdles to qualify for state in both.   Columbia won the girls’ title at the Trico League Championships in Stevenson.  Lauren Thiesies, Stacia Bell, Haley Bell, Aidan Liddiard , and the four by 100 and four by 200 meter relay teams grabbed first place finishes for the Bruins.  Stevenson finished fifth, thanks in large part to three first place finishes for Madison McCrum.  LaCenter won the boys’ title with Columbia second and Stevenson third.  Shawn Tardiff and four by 400 meter relay team scored wins for CHS, while Raymond Hernandez had two first place finishes and Brandon Campbell one for Stevenson.   Lyle-Wishram was the boys’ winner and Bickleton the girls’ victor in the Greater Columbia League Championships.  Gabe Montoya won three events for the Lyle-Wishram boys, while Bickleton’s Lindsay Brown won three in the girls’ competition.   Horizon Christian won the boys’ title while Griswold nipped Horizon by two points to win the girls’ championship at the Big Sky Conference meet in Moro.  Top individual efforts included Sherman’s Isaiah Coles winning three boys’ events and Taylor Darden of Dufur winning two girls’ events.   Baseball Hood River Valley 5, The Dalles 3:  Ryan Ward struck out 14 in five innings to lead the Eagles to the win, as the Riverhawks were eliminated from post-season consideration.   Sherman swept Dufur, winning both games by 5-3 scores.   Softball The Dalles 9, Hood River Valley 6:  Grace Helyer’s three-run homer in the seventh inning lifted the Riverhawks to the win in the regular season finale for both teams.  The Dalles will host a Class 5-A play-in game later this week, while Hood River Valley will be on the road.   LaCenter 7, Stevenson 1   Tennis The Dalles finished in a tie for second with Summit at the Class 5-A Special District 1 Tournament, as Bend won the team title.  The Riverhawks’ Marisa Cianci advances to the state tournament in Portland this coming weekend with a second place finish in singles, while Johanna Wilson and Anna Miller are also headed to state after a second place finish in doubles.   Hood River Valley’s Scottie Ziegner is headed to state after helping HRV to a third place finish in the boys’ Special District 1 tournament.  Ziegner finished third in boys’ singles.
